DJI Osmo Mobile 6 Review: A Compact and Powerful Smartphone Gimbal

In an era where smartphone cameras are more powerful than ever, stabilizers like the DJI Osmo Mobile 6 take mobile videography to the next level. This latest iteration of DJI’s handheld gimbal series enhances stabilization, usability, and intelligent features, making it an excellent choice for content creators, vloggers, and casual users who want smooth, cinematic footage.

Design and Build Quality

The DJI Osmo Mobile 6 maintains a sleek and compact form factor, making it one of the most portable smartphone gimbals available. Weighing just 309g, it is lightweight yet durable, thanks to its high-quality plastic and metal construction. DJI has also introduced a built-in extension rod, a feature absent in previous models, allowing for more dynamic shots and better framing in selfies and group videos.

One of the standout aspects of its design is the improved foldability. The gimbal folds down neatly, making it convenient for travel. Additionally, the magnetic clamp mechanism makes mounting a smartphone incredibly easy. The clamp is strong, secure, and works well with most smartphone sizes, even with slim cases.

The handle has an ergonomic grip, and the placement of the buttons ensures a comfortable one-hand operation. The side wheel, which is a new addition, allows for manual zoom and focus adjustments, providing greater creative control.

Performance and Stabilization

DJI is known for its industry-leading stabilization technology, and the Osmo Mobile 6 continues this legacy. Equipped with three-axis stabilization, the gimbal effectively counters shakes and jitters, ensuring ultra-smooth footage even when walking or running. Whether you’re shooting action-packed sequences or subtle cinematic movements, the stabilization remains top-tier.

The ActiveTrack 5.0 feature improves subject tracking by offering more responsiveness and accuracy. The upgraded algorithm allows the gimbal to track subjects even when they temporarily leave the frame, making it a fantastic tool for solo creators and vloggers.

Intelligent Features and Modes

One of the biggest strengths of the DJI Osmo Mobile 6 is its software-driven capabilities. The gimbal pairs seamlessly with the DJI Mimo app, unlocking a suite of intelligent shooting modes and editing tools. Some notable features include:

  • Gesture Control: Allows hands-free operation, ideal for recording yourself.

  • Timelapse & Hyperlapse: Create stunning motion sequences effortlessly.

  • DynamicZoom: Simulates the famous Hitchcock-style zoom effect.

  • SpinShot Mode: Enables 360-degree barrel roll shots, adding a creative touch to videos.

  • Panorama Mode: Captures wide-angle scenic shots.

The gimbal also features a Quick Launch function, which automatically activates the device when unfolded and speeds up setup time. This is particularly useful for capturing moments quickly without fumbling with settings.

Battery Life and Charging

The DJI Osmo Mobile 6 comes with a 1000mAh battery, offering around 6.5 hours of continuous usage on a full charge. While this is slightly less than its predecessor, it is still sufficient for most use cases. Charging is done via USB-C, and a full recharge takes approximately 1.5 hours.

Compatibility and Connectivity

The Osmo Mobile 6 supports a wide range of smartphones, including larger models like the iPhone 14 Pro Max and Samsung Galaxy S23 Ultra. It connects via Bluetooth 5.1, ensuring a stable connection with minimal lag.

For iPhone users, the gimbal offers added convenience through direct integration with iOS. Once connected, the DJI Mimo app launches automatically, streamlining the shooting process.

Pros and Cons

Pros:

Exceptional Stabilization – Three-axis gimbal ensures smooth, cinematic shots. ✔ Compact and Portable – Foldable design makes it easy to carry. ✔ Built-in Extension Rod – Offers additional versatility in framing. ✔ ActiveTrack 5.0 – Advanced tracking keeps subjects in focus. ✔ Intelligent Shooting Modes – Adds creativity to content creation. ✔ Quick Launch Feature – Reduces setup time. ✔ Magnetic Mount – Easy and secure smartphone attachment.

Cons:

Slightly Reduced Battery Life – 6.5 hours may not be enough for extended shooting sessions. ✘ Requires DJI Mimo App – Some features are locked behind app integration. ✘ No Support for Heavy Accessories – Limited compatibility with external microphones or lenses.

Verdict: Is It Worth Buying?

The DJI Osmo Mobile 6 is undoubtedly one of the best smartphone gimbals on the market. Its compact size, advanced stabilization, and intelligent features make it a perfect tool for vloggers, travelers, and mobile filmmakers. While the slightly reduced battery life may be a drawback for some, the overall improvements in usability and functionality outweigh this minor downside.

If you’re looking for a portable, easy-to-use gimbal with top-tier stabilization, the Osmo Mobile 6 is an excellent investment. Whether you’re a seasoned content creator or a beginner looking to elevate your smartphone videography, this gimbal offers the tools needed to achieve professional-looking results.
